In the United Kingdom, independent schools (also sometimes described as private schools) are fee-charging schools, typically governed by an elected board of governors and independent of many of the regulations and conditions that apply to state-funded schools.For example, pupils do not have to follow the National Curriculum. A very interesting yet confusing fact about the UK school system is that the oldest, most traditional and expensive boarding secondary schools are also called “public schools”.
